Quick note for the sync: the `stringharvest` script now walks the Lumenpad repo nightly and extracts any new translation strings into the Polyglot queue. It handles pluralization markers and skips anything tagged `no-translate`, so we can stop doing that by hand. Run it locally with `--dry-run` first if you're touching locale files. To push results to the Polyglot staging endpoint, the script authenticates with the key below.

gateway credential: zpat7_wu4aBVX

Subject: Profile store sharding — key rotated

New folks: we finished sharding the Larkspan profile store across four partitions. Old single-node credentials are dead as of today. Routing is handled by the shard proxy; you only need the proxy credential. Update your env files now. The new proxy key follows below.

API key for bageg-kajef: vxb2-ss

## Configuration — Fallowbird Crash-Report Pipeline

Welcome aboard. The Fallowbird mobile app uploads crash reports to the Kestrelgate ingest service, which deduplicates and symbolicates them. Copy `config/sample.env` to `config/local.env`, then set `FALLOWBIRD_INGEST_URL`, `FALLOWBIRD_PLATFORM`, and `FALLOWBIRD_SYMBOL_DIR` per the onboarding sheet. The ingest service authenticates every upload, so finish your local setup by adding the following line to that file:

sealed setting: ARCHIVE_KEY3=c1f

Subject: Metrics sidecar — review before Thursday

Hi — you're reviewing the Brambleward metrics-aggregation sidecar before it goes fleet-wide. Scope: it scrapes local process metrics, batches, and forwards over mTLS to the collector tier. No customer data should transit it; flag anything that suggests otherwise. Threat model draft, data-flow diagram, and prior review notes are all on the internal page.

runbook for tagug-hafog: https://jira.lumiclabs.internal/projects/pages/pages/9773c0d8

Subject: Key rotation — warm-up pinger creds

Hey,

Rotating the key used by the Frostline warm-up pinger that keeps our serverless handlers from cold-starting. Old key dies Thursday. Please sanity-check the config diff in your review; behavior is unchanged, just new creds. The replacement key for the internal scheduler is below.

gateway credential: kto7_yV41IWH